1. Immediately After Waxing: Redness and Sensitivity


A natural reaction to waxing, especially for first-timers, is skin redness and sensitivity. You may notice your skin feeling warm and appearing a bit red. This is expected and typically subsides between a few hours to a day after the treatment.


2. Avoid Heat and Sun Exposure


After your waxing session, you should steer clear of direct sunlight, tanning beds, hot baths or showers, and saunas for at least 24-48 hours. Exposing your freshly waxed skin to heat can cause irritation or even burns. Always apply a broad-spectrum sunscreen with a high SPF when going outside to protect your skin from harmful rays, especially after waxing when your skin is more vulnerable to sun damage.


3. Refrain from Touching the Waxed Area


Your hands are full of oils and bacteria, and touching your newly waxed skin can lead to clogged pores or infections. Resist the urge to touch your smooth skin, and let it breathe and recover.


4. Applying the Right Products


After waxing, your skin needs gentle, soothing ingredients. Apply a post-wax lotion or gel that contains aloe vera, chamomile, or tea tree oil, renowned for its calming and anti-bacterial properties. Avoid applying makeup, perfumes, or any products that contain harsh chemicals, colors, or fragrances for at least 24 hours post-waxing.


5. Keeping Your Skin Clean


Cleanse your face with a mild, non-comedogenic cleaner to prevent blocked pores and breakouts. Remember to pat your skin dry gently rather than rubbing it, and avoid any rigorous skincare regimens immediately following a waxing session.


6. Exfoliation is Key


About 48 hours after your waxing session, it's advisable to start exfoliating to prevent ingrown hairs. Gentle exfoliation removes dead skin cells allowing new hairs to break through the skin correctly. However, don't overdo it; twice a week should be sufficient.


7. Staying Hydrated


Staying hydrated both inside and out is essential after a waxing session. Drink plenty of water and use a fragrance-free moisturizer to help replenish the skin. Hydrated skin is more supple, making future waxing treatments less painful.


8. Schedule Your Follow-Up Appointments


Hair grows in cycles, and for the best results, it's essential to keep up with regular waxing appointments. This ensures that the hair is removed from the root each time, which over time can lead to finer, less noticeable regrowth. Typically, you should schedule your face waxing every 3-6 weeks, depending on your hair growth.
